Duck egg prices in Soc Trang province, Vietnam have been stable at around 2,500-2,800 VND per egg for nearly a year, leading to substantial profits for farmers. Some farmers have seen profits in the hundreds of millions, with low feed costs and high egg prices. However, while the high egg prices have prevented mass stocking and led to no outbreaks or duck destruction in Soc Trang province, farmers are hesitant to expand due to increasing costs of food and veterinary medicine. The province currently has about 600,000 egg-laying ducks, with no outbreaks reported last year.
